Article: Virginia's Kaine: QSCBs Will Target Energy Efficiency.(The Regions)

Byline: Patrick Temple-West

WASHINGTON - In an attempt to save schools money while promoting green technology, Virginia Gov. Timothy Kaine announced yesterday that the state's remaining $119 million qualified school construction bond allocation will be used to finance energy-efficiency projects rather than new construction.

"Today's announcement will advance two of the commonwealth's top priorities - education and energy efficiency," Kaine said in a statement.
